Salmonella Testing Requirements for Hospital Kitchens

Hospital kitchens serve vulnerable patient populations and operate under heightened food safety scrutiny. Salmonella testing is a critical control point mandated by FDA regulations, USDA guidelines, and state health departments to prevent outbreaks that could compromise patient care. Understanding when, how, and why to test for Salmonella helps hospital food service directors maintain compliance and protect immunocompromised residents.

When Salmonella Testing is Required

FDA regulations under 21 CFR Part 117 (Food Canning Establishments) and the Food Safety Modernization Act (FSMA) require testing for high-risk foods including raw poultry, eggs, and ready-to-eat products that may contact contaminated surfaces. Hospital kitchens must test ingredients upon receipt if sourced from suppliers with known compliance issues, and finished products if they're stored for extended periods or served to immunocompromised patients. State health departments and Joint Commission standards often mandate environmental sampling in kitchen areas where raw proteins are handled, especially after illness complaints or foodborne illness investigations.

Approved Laboratory Methods and Standards

The USDA and FDA recognize ISO 6579-1 (detection of Salmonella spp. in food and animal feed samples) and FDA-validated methods including BAM (Bacteriological Analytical Manual) Chapter 5 as the gold standard for Salmonella detection. Laboratories must be accredited under CLIA (Clinical Laboratory Improvement Amendments) or ISO 17025 to provide defensible results in regulatory or litigation contexts. Rapid culture-independent methods like immunological or PCR-based assays may be used for screening, but positive results typically require confirmatory culture to identify the specific serotype and assess strain-level contamination patterns.

Response Protocols for Positive Results

When Salmonella is detected, hospital food service must immediately notify the facility's infection prevention team, medical director, and state health department within the timeframe specified in state regulations (typically 24–48 hours). The FDA and FSIS require traceability investigations to identify the source, quarantine affected product lots, and issue recalls if distributed to other facilities or retail outlets. Corrective actions include deep cleaning and sanitization of implicated equipment, review of time-temperature logs, retraining of staff, and environmental re-sampling to verify effectiveness before normal operations resume.
